About buses from DuBois, PA to Stamford, CT

Buses from DuBois, PA to Stamford, CT travel the 270mi (434.52km) journey, taking approximately 1d, 3h, 30m. Usually, there is 1 bus operating per day. While the average ticket price for this journey is around $253.83, you can find the cheapest bus tickets for as low as $253.83.

City InformationforDuBois, PA

All aboard for a charming escape to DuBois, PA! Nestled in the scenic Allegheny foothills, this delightful town beckons with its warm hospitality and rich history. Stepping off the bus, you'll find a welcoming atmosphere that's both relaxing and invigorating. Penn State’s DuBois campus adds a youthful energy, while the nearby Reitz Theater showcases the area’s passion for the performing arts.

Outdoor enthusiasts can explore the natural beauty of Parker Dam State Park or Moshannon State Forest, where trails beckon for hiking, biking, and even cross-country skiing. Want to dig into local flavors? DuBois won’t disappoint with its homestyle diners and quaint cafes where heartwarming meals are the order of the day.

Explore the town’s unique shops and make time to relax at the Treasure Lake – a hidden gem offering lakeside leisure at its best. As the day winds down, consider a night on the town at Becky’s, a local favorite for live music and friendly vibes.

City InformationforStamford, CT

Set your sights on Stamford, CT, where urban energy meets coastal charm. Catch a bus to Stamford and discover this vibrant town's delights. Begin your adventure downtown, where impressive art installments like the Stamford Downtown Sculpture Walk paint the streets with creativity. For those who lean into the arts, the Stamford Center for the Arts hosts everything from plays to concerts, and the Avon Theatre Film Center features indie films in a classic setting.

Outdoor enthusiasts will relish exploring the Stamford Museum & Nature Center, where exhibits and wooded trails offer a perfect mix of learning and leisure. For a day at the beach, Cove Island Park beckons with its inviting sands and walking paths.

Food lovers, you’re in for a treat: Stamford’s dynamic dining scene ranges from trendy bistros to quaint cafes serving up everything from savory seafood to artisanal pastries.
